Photographer Andrius Burba has made a photo project called Under-dogs that consists of a series of dog photos photographed from below. “For the Under-dogs project, I have designed a specially manufactured glass table in order to photograph bigger dogs.” Andrius said. “After capturing Under-dogs, I decided to go full-time on the following projects of Underlook. In our future plans – Tigers.”
